
Yen Rallies on Rates Theme: USD/JPY, EUR/JPY, GBP/JPY
Yen, USD/JPY, EUR/JPY, GBP/JPY Talking Points This morning provided a spark of excitement across markets as a quick risk-off move took many by surprise. Equities around the world pulled back and this held through the […]